> 24 hourWe’d used Pampers Swaddlers since my son was born, and they were always great and dependable. He randomly started developing a bad rash, and I wanted to switch to something without fragrance to see if that would help. At Target one day I picked up a pack of “luxury” Millie Moon diapers and they were super soft, but the fit was bizarre and my son had a leak on the first wear. Picked up a small pack of Pure just to try them and the fit was perfect, similar but even slightly better than Swaddlers for my long lean boy (he was on the edge of 6 and 7 in Swaddlers but a true 6 in these). No rashes since switching either! I don’t think the rash was caused by the old diapers, but I don’t think the fragrance was helping when it would flare up. Just no need to have fragrance in a diaper IMO.
